Output 95e29363945cd03cfa9225c44abc5ecc3d5fd33bb21f3d1a0e5a3c1cc861844a:0

value
639020
script pubkey
OP_0 OP_PUSHBYTES_20 2d6954ae73f038aeba7edd73e9d36bc6257797a3
address
bc1q9454ftnn7qu2awn7m4e7n5mtccjh09ar6ltss8
transaction
95e29363945cd03cfa9225c44abc5ecc3d5fd33bb21f3d1a0e5a3c1cc861844a
spent
true